The Probiotic Yeast market is a specialized and high-growth segment of the broader biotics and fermentation industry, distinguished by the use of beneficial fungal microorganisms rather than the more common bacterial strains. This industry is fundamentally shaped by the unique physiological advantages of yeast—most notably the Saccharomyces genus—which possesses natural resistance to most common antibiotics. This characteristic makes probiotic yeast an essential clinical tool for preventing antibiotic-associated diarrhea (AAD) and managing complex gastrointestinal disorders like Irritable Bowel Syndrome (IBS) and Crohn’s disease. Unlike bacterial probiotics, yeast-based strains are exceptionally robust, maintaining high viability during passage through the acidic gastric environment and remaining stable under standard shelf-storage conditions without the mandatory refrigeration often required by their bacterial counterparts.
As the global healthcare focus shifts from curative to preventive strategies, the integration of probiotic yeast into functional foods, medical nutrition, and premium animal feed has accelerated. Based on industry growth trajectories and the expansion of the "gut-brain axis" research field, the global Probiotic Yeast market is estimated to reach a valuation of approximately USD 6.0–11.0 billion in 2025. The sector is projected to expand at a compound annual growth rate (CAGR) of 5.0%–15.0% through 2030. This growth is underpinned by rising consumer awareness of microbiome diversity, the surge in "clean label" non-dairy probiotic alternatives, and significant advancements in microencapsulation technologies that further enhance the delivery of live cultures to the lower intestine.
Application Analysis and Market Segmentation
The application of probiotic yeast is primarily divided between human health and intensive animal nutrition, with specialized strain types catering to specific metabolic requirements.
By Application
Human: This remains the dominant segment, projected to grow at an annual rate of 5.5%–14.5%. The growth is fueled by the rising prevalence of gastrointestinal ailments and an increasing body of clinical evidence supporting yeast's role in immune system modulation and dermatological health.
Animal: Estimated growth of 4.5%–13.0% annually. In the livestock industry, probiotic yeast is increasingly used as a natural alternative to antibiotic growth promoters (AGPs). It is highly valued in the ruminant and poultry sectors for its ability to improve feed conversion ratios (FCR) and enhance the resistance of young animals to enteric pathogens like Salmonella and E. coli.
By Yeast Strain Type
Saccharomyces boulardii: This is the flagship strain of the probiotic yeast market, expected to grow at 6.0%–15.5% annually. Its status as the most clinically documented probiotic yeast makes it a staple in pharmaceutical and high-end supplement formulations worldwide.
Saccharomyces cerevisiae: Projected to grow at 4.0%–11.5% annually. Widely recognized in the food industry, specific probiotic variants of this strain are heavily utilized in animal nutrition and fermented functional beverages due to their robust fermentation profile and nutrient-rich biomass.
Other Yeast Strain Types: Including species like Kluyveromyces marxianus and Pichia pastoris, this niche segment is growing at 3.5%–9.0% as researchers explore novel applications in biofuel-related byproduct utilization and specialized metabolic health.
Regional Market Distribution and Geographic Trends
Regional demand is influenced by historical fermentation cultures, levels of disposable income, and the sophistication of the local pharmaceutical and animal husbandry sectors.
Asia-Pacific: Estimated annual growth of 6.5%–16.0%. This region represents the largest and fastest-growing market, led by China, Japan, and India. The trend is driven by a long-standing cultural acceptance of fermented foods and a massive government-led push for improved livestock health standards to ensure food security.
North America: Projected growth of 5.5%–14.0%. The U.S. market is characterized by a high penetration of dietary supplements and a rapid shift toward "personalized nutrition." There is a significant trend toward incorporating probiotic yeast into shelf-stable snacks and beverages.
Europe: Estimated growth of 4.5%–12.5%. European demand is shaped by the world’s most stringent regulatory frameworks for probiotics. Key markets like France, Germany, and the UK are leading in clinical research and the development of "medical-grade" probiotic yeast products.
Latin America: Projected growth of 4.0%–11.0%, with Brazil being a major hub. The region’s vast poultry and swine industries are the primary drivers for the adoption of yeast-based feed additives.
Middle East & Africa (MEA): Expected growth of 4.5%–12.0%. Growth is emerging from the Gulf countries, where high rates of lifestyle-related metabolic disorders are prompting consumers to seek advanced digestive health supplements.
Key Market Players and Competitive Landscape
The market features a mix of global fermentation leaders and specialized biotechnology firms focused on strain proprietary research.
Lesaffre Group (including Biocodex S.A.): Through its business unit Gnosis by Lesaffre, the group is a global pioneer in Saccharomyces boulardii production. Their acquisition strategies and long-term partnership with Biocodex (the originator of the S. boulardii strain) have solidified their position in the clinical human health market.
Lallemand Inc.: A Canadian leader in specialty yeast and bacteria, Lallemand excels in both the human and animal health sectors. Their focus is on highly documented strains and proprietary protection technologies like "Probiocap" microencapsulation.
Angel Yeast Co., Ltd.: As one of the world's largest yeast producers, this Chinese giant leverages massive economies of scale and advanced fermentation facilities to provide competitive probiotic yeast solutions for the global food and feed industries.
Chr. Hansen Holding A/S & Associated British Foods plc: These companies represent the intersection of food science and biotechnology, focusing on the development of "multi-strain" solutions where probiotic yeast is combined with bacterial strains for synergistic health effects.
Alltech Inc.: A primary player in the animal health segment, Alltech utilizes yeast-based technologies to address the environmental and nutritional challenges of modern agriculture, focusing on gut integrity and pathogen control.
BioGaia AB & Probi AB: These Swedish biotechnology firms are leaders in the "documented probiotics" space, increasingly exploring yeast-based additions to their bacterial portfolios to offer more resilient digestive health solutions.
Oriental Yeast Co., Ltd. & Life-Space Group: These regional leaders in Asia-Pacific are instrumental in tailoring probiotic yeast products for the specific dietary habits and regulatory environments of the East Asian markets.
Industry Value Chain Analysis
The value chain for probiotic yeast is deeply rooted in high-precision biotechnology and specialized logistics.
R&D and Strain Selection: The chain begins with the isolation and characterization of specific yeast strains. Value is created through clinical validation and the securing of intellectual property, as "clinically backed" strains command significantly higher price premiums.
Upstream Fermentation and Cultivation: This stage involves the large-scale growth of yeast cells in controlled bioreactors. Producers must optimize nutrient media (often utilizing molasses or grain-based substrates) and environmental parameters to maximize cell density while ensuring genetic stability.
Downstream Processing and Stabilization: Once harvested, the yeast must be concentrated and dried. Techniques such as freeze-drying (lyophilization) or fluidized-bed drying are critical. Value is added here through microencapsulation, which protects the live yeast from moisture and heat during subsequent food processing or animal feed pelleting.
Formulation and Blending: Probiotic yeast is often blended with prebiotics, vitamins, or other probiotic bacteria to create "synbiotic" products. At this stage, manufacturers differentiate products based on delivery formats—ranging from sachets and capsules to integrated functional ingredients in yogurts or cereals.
Distribution and Consumer Integration: The final stage involves complex logistics. While probiotic yeast is more stable than bacteria, maintaining a "controlled environment" remains vital for long-term viability. Value is captured by brands that can communicate the unique "antibiotic-resistant" benefits of yeast to health-conscious consumers and professional veterinarians.
Market Opportunities and Challenges
Opportunities
The Antibiotic-Resistant Niche: As global concern over antibiotic resistance (AMR) grows, probiotic yeast has a unique opportunity to become the "companion therapy" of choice for every antibiotic prescription issued globally.
Non-Dairy and Vegan Growth: Yeast is naturally vegan and non-dairy. With the explosive growth of plant-based diets, probiotic yeast is perfectly positioned to replace traditional dairy-based probiotics in the functional beverage and snack markets.
The Gut-Brain Axis: Emerging research suggesting that the fungal microbiome (the "mycobiome") plays a role in mental health and stress management opens an entirely new category for "psychobiotic" yeast supplements.
Challenges
Regulatory Hurdles and Claims: Many jurisdictions still lack a clear legal definition for "probiotic," making it difficult for companies to market the specific health benefits of yeast without undergoing lengthy and expensive pharmaceutical-grade clinical trials.
Production Complexity: Scaling up fermentation while maintaining 100% strain purity and high CFU (colony-forming unit) counts is technically demanding. Any contamination by wild yeast strains can ruin entire production batches.
Consumer Perception: Despite its benefits, some consumers still associate "yeast" with infections or bloating (e.g., Candida). Educating the public on the difference between pathogenic yeast and beneficial probiotic yeast is a persistent marketing challenge.
